These fabric flowers are nothing new in the craft world (great intructions can be found here) and are so extremely easy to make that I almost feel bad posting about them. I saw some headbands with these flowers being sold for around $8 at a store in Cedar City and decided to make my own with some cheap headbands from the dollar store. I made more flowers and glued them to pins which could then be attached to just about anything. Headbands are expensive. Make your own. Unless you're Jeffery.

My cupcakes bring all the boys to the yard


I love cupcakes. I also love pretty plates and other dinnerwear. I'm building a pretty big collection of random cups and bowls and plates that I keep only for the great designs on them. When I ran across this idea for a cake stand I got really excited that I might be able to put my clutter to good use. Not that I really have clutter in any form other than plates. I made these with cups and vases that I found at the thrift store.
